What is a ‘summer kitchen’? In Ukraine, it refers to a small cooking space located in the veg garden, away from the main house. Drawing on fond childhood memories and countless conversations and cooking sessions, Olia Hercules illustrates how you can make the most of summery ingredients to create new, inventive, and utterly delicious dishes. Her recipes include Ukrainian favourites like:

  • burnt aubergine butter on tomato toast
  • sourdough garlic buns
  • poppyseed cake with elderflower and strawberries

With each bite more delicious than the last.

As you cook your way through generous salads, moreish mains, and sweet delights, you’ll discover a way of cooking that is both traditional and contemporary. These techniques and flavour combinations have been handed down through generations, yet reworked for every home kitchen.

Summer Kitchens also includes a detailed chapter on fermentation, preserving, and pickling—an ancient practice in Ukraine—that will inspire both beginners and frequent picklers. It’s a beautiful way to discover sustainable, healthy, and delicious food for the summer and beyond.

About the Author

Olia Hercules was born in Ukraine and forged a career as a chef in the UK. She is the author of the award-winning cookbooks Mamushka and Kaukasis. Her new book, Summer Kitchens, is a return to the people, landscape and recipes that continue to beckon her home.
